Lush and warm, South Florida is a gardener’s dream and a birder’s delight. James Kushlan and Kirsten Hines draw on their years of experience to provide practical, ecologically sound advice for creating landscapes that will appeal to the many birds that can be found in the region.
Filled with brilliant photographs, Attracting Birds to South Florida Gardens addresses a conspicuous void in the literature on two of America’s most popular activities.
James A. Kushlan, former senior wildlife biologist at Everglades National Park, has also served as director of the Patuxent Wildlife Research Center and as president of the American Ornithologists’ Union. He is the coauthor or coeditor of several books including Storks, Ibises, and Spoonbills of the World and Heron Conservation. Kirsten Hines is a conservation biologist, award-winning nature photographer, and environmental educator.
